Good morning:
Mike Tein faxed the following letter to our office at 6:30 last night. It shows that Alex received a copy, but I
thought I should scan and share with all of you. Tein claims that it is his "ethical duty" to stay the civil litigation.
What I don't understand is how Epstein can perform his contractual obligations with respect to the victim
litigation if he intends to stay all litigation until the agreement is fully performed. Indicting him would make our
lives so much easier. The Jane Doe suit against us would become moot, we now have a guilty plea that can be
used against Mr. Epstein, and if they try to raise the civil suits to impeach our witnesses, we can bring in the fact
that he promised to pay them and then reneged.
Please advise how you would like to proceed.
